Understanding Quilt Wall Hangings

Quilt wall hangings are essentially quilts designed specifically for wall decoration. They are lighter in weight and often lack the batting layer found in traditional bed quilts, making them easier to hang. They can be as simple or as intricate as you desire, ranging from minimalist designs to elaborate, multicolored patterns.

Quilt wall hangings are typically made using a variety of techniques, including piecing, appliqué, and free-motion quilting. The choice of technique depends on the desired look and the skill level of the quilter. Regardless of the method used, the result is a unique, textured piece of art that adds depth and warmth to your walls.

Piecing Techniques

Piecing involves sewing together small pieces of fabric to create a larger design. This technique is often used to create geometric patterns, such as squares, triangles, or hexagons. It can also be used to create more complex designs, like landscapes or abstract images, by sewing together smaller, intricately pieced elements.

One popular piecing technique is foundation piecing, where the quilter sews the fabric pieces onto a foundation material, such as paper or soluble fabric, before assembling the final design. This method ensures precise piecing and is particularly useful for complex designs.

Appliqué Techniques

Appliqué involves sewing shaped pieces of fabric onto a background to create a design. This technique is often used to create floral, animal, or other figurative designs. The appliqué pieces can be raw-edged, with the cut edges of the fabric left exposed, or turned under and stitched down for a smooth, finished look.

Fusible appliqué is a variation of this technique where the appliqué pieces are first fused to the background using a fusible web. This method makes the appliqué process faster and easier, as the pieces are temporarily held in place by the adhesive before being stitched down.

Insulation and Soundproofing

Quilt wall hangings can help insulate your walls, reducing heat loss in the winter and keeping your space cooler in the summer. They can also help muffle sound, making them an excellent choice for apartments or homes with thin walls. The layers of fabric in a quilt trap air, creating a barrier that helps to regulate temperature and reduce noise.

To maximize the insulating benefits of your quilt wall hanging, consider using it in conjunction with other energy-efficient decorating strategies, such as installing thermal curtains or using area rugs to insulate your floors.

Styling Quilt Wall Hangings

Quilt wall hangings can be styled in a variety of ways, depending on your personal taste and the overall aesthetic of your space. They can be used to create a gallery wall, hung as a single statement piece, or even used to divide a room.

When styling your quilt wall hanging, consider the size and scale of the piece in relation to the wall and the rest of the room. A large quilt can make a bold statement on a feature wall, while a smaller quilt can be used to add a touch of color and texture to a more intimate space.

Creating a Gallery Wall

Quilt wall hangings can be used to create a stunning gallery wall, either on their own or in combination with other artwork. To create a cohesive look, consider using quilts with a similar color palette or theme. You can also mix and match different styles and techniques to create a more eclectic look.

When arranging your gallery wall, start by laying out your quilts and other artwork on the floor to get a sense of how they will look together. Once you're happy with the arrangement, transfer it to the wall, using a level to ensure that your quilts are hung straight.

Using Quilts to Divide a Room

Quilt wall hangings can be used to divide a room, creating a visual barrier between different spaces. This can be particularly useful in open-plan homes, where a single room serves multiple functions. By hanging a quilt on a tension rod or from a ceiling-mounted track, you can create a temporary wall that adds both style and functionality to your space.

To maximize the impact of your quilt room divider, choose a design that complements the overall aesthetic of your space. You can also use the divider to add a pop of color or texture to the room, creating a focal point that draws the eye and adds visual interest.
